At Suncoast one of the most popular tours they run is the Wild Dolphin Feeding Tour. This experience is one that is rare as it allows you to not only learn about the creatures of this region but you can actually get in there and feed a humpback dolphin in a wild setting. Sure you can go to a zoo and feed a dolphin but it is rare to be allowed to hand feed a creature that is living free in the wild. This tour is only a morning tour and they usually have you back around noon so that you may enjoy the rest of your day seeing the other sites of the Sunshine Coast .There is a delicious half day tour that is fun because it hits on some of the most interesting attractions on the Sunshine Coast . The Edible Attractions Tour is one that most love because it is a morning tour filled with tasty treats. This tour is offered on Monday mornings and is perfect for someone on holiday or that is taking a long weekend in this region. Stops include famous area attractions such as the Australian Nougat Co. the Macadamia Nutworks and even includes a tea at the Ginger Factory, with a ride on the historic Ginger Train. Then a stop at the Big Pineapple for a fruit parfait and they will even pick you up and drop you off at your Sunshine Coast hotel.
